Speaking of legal recognition which is the only providence of government, heterosexually married are guaranteed many facets of life simply because they are "married." I'm not a legal scholar so I can't speak to the issue fully. I was called in these days, simply because of the growing number of people, and people problems.

Back to the issue of the law, legally "heterosexually" married couples -- whether or not their hearts are sincere, a requirement to be recognized by God -- have the power of attorney and able to visit and care for a sick loved one in the hospital however, individuals of gay marriages not legally recognized by governments, are greatly restricted access if not also prohibited entirely. There are numerous benefits a hospital extends to a "married individual" that it refuses to spouses of gay marriages. Then there are survivors benefits. The home they shared for 30 years, if they weren't smart enough to protect the assets of the marriage, good 'old' benevolent Uncle Sam confiscates everything. Then there is the subject of the children of the dying spouse. If they are not old enough to assume the full rights and responsibilities of an adult citizen, the family is broken up and the children farmed out to other families. RIGHTS TO BE RECOGNIZED FOR AND BY ALL:
(The American Government was designed as a government of ALL the people, by ALL the people and for ALL the people.)

1.Accidental death benefits for the surviving spouse of a government employee
2.Airport relocation assistance for displaced persons;
3.Appointment as guardian of a minor;
4.Award of child custody in divorce proceedings;
5.Beneficial owner status of corporate securities;
6.Bill of Rights benefits for victims and witnesses;
7.Burial of service member's dependents;
8.Certificates of occupation;
9.Consent to post-mortem examination;
10.Continuation of rights under existing homestead leases;
11.Control, division, acquisition, and disposition of community property;
12.Criminal injuries compensation;
13. Death benefit for surviving spouse for government employee
14. Disclosure of vital statistics records;
15. Division of property after dissolution of marriage;
16.Eligibility for housing opportunity allowance program of the Housing,
17.Finance and Development Corporation;
18.Exemption from claims of Department of Human Services for social services payments, financial assistance, or burial payments;
19.Exemption from conveyance tax;
20.Exemption from regulation of condominium sales to owner-occupants;
21.Funeral leave for government employees;
22.Homes of totally disable veterans exempt from property taxes;
23.Income tax deductions, credits, rates exemption, and estimates;
24.Inheritance of land patents;
25.Insurance licenses, coverage, eligibility, and benefits organization of mutual benefits society;
26.Lease of agricultural parks;
27.Making, revoking, and objecting to anatomical gifts;
28.Nonresident tuition deferential waiver;
29.Notice of guardian ad litem proceedings;
30.Notice of probate proceedings;
31.Payment of wages to a relative of deceased employee;
32.Payment of worker's compensation benefits after death;
33.Permission to make arrangements for burial or cremation;
34.Proof of business partnership;
35.Public assistance from the Department of Human Services;
35.Qualification as a facility for the elderly;
36.Real property exemption from attachment or execution;
37.Right of survivorship to custodial trust;
38.Right to be notified of parole or escape of inmate;
39.Right to change names;
40.Right to enter into pre-marital agreement;
41.Right to file action for nonsupport;
42.Right to gasoline dealer franchise;
43.Right to inherit property;
44.Right to purchase leases and cash freehold agreements concerning the management and disposition of public land;
45.Right to sue for tort and death by wrongful act;
46.Right to support after divorce;
47.Right to support from spouse;
48.Rights and proceedings for involuntary hospitalization and treatment;
49.Rights by way of dour or curtesy;
50.Rights to notice, protection, benefits, and inheritance under the uniform probate code;
51.Sole interest in property;
52.Spousal privilege and confidential marriage communications;
53.Status of children;
54.Succession to Hawaii Homes Commission leases;
55.Support payments in divorce action;
56.Tax relief for natural disaster losses;
57.Travel and transportation expense of government employees;
58.Vacation allowance on termination of public employment by death;
59.Veterans' preference to spouse in public employment;
60.In vitro fertilization coverage; and,
61.Waiver of fees for certified copies and searches of vital statistics.

(List curtesy of L.A. Freedom to Marry Coalition, L.A. Gay & Lesbian Center)
